Save and Activate the Scenario
After configuring AI: Stability, tl;dv, and any additional nodes, don’t forget to save the scenario and click "Deploy." Activating the scenario ensures it will run automatically whenever the trigger node receives input or a condition is met. By default, all newly created scenarios are deactivated.
Test the Scenario
Run the scenario by clicking “Run once” and triggering an event to check if the AI: Stability and tl;dv integration works as expected. Depending on your setup, data should flow between AI: Stability and tl;dv (or vice versa). Easily troubleshoot the scenario by reviewing the execution history to identify and fix any issues.
Most powerful ways to connect AI: Stability and tl;dv
tl;dv + AI: Stability + Slack: When a new meeting recording is available in tl;dv, extract highlights and use AI: Stability to generate an image based on the meeting summary. Then, post the image and summary to a specified Slack channel for quick feedback and discussion.
tl;dv + AI: Stability + Google Slides: When tl;dv identifies a new meeting, use its transcript and AI: Stability to create visuals to add to a newly generated Google Slides presentation summarizing the key points discussed.

Are there any limitations to the AI: Stability and tl;dv integration on Latenode?
While the integration is powerful, there are certain limitations to be aware of:
- Rate limits of AI: Stability and tl;dv APIs apply within Latenode.
- Complex prompt engineering for AI: Stability may require JavaScript knowledge.
- Latenode's free plan has limitations on the number of workflow executions.
